For my concentration I decided to show an essential aspect of my life. I have lived on the water my entire life, ultimately shaping the person I am today. The many aspects of my salt life created my likes, hobbies, goals, and simply my "go to"s when I look for something to do. My family uses our salt life to bond, and it will always be special. You may not be able to understand the true meaning this life holds without living it, or in this case truly seeing it. The excitement, the beauty, and the warmth is what makes salt life what it is.
My salt life consists of many different things. My salt life starts with my freckles. When my freckles come out, I know summer has started. It's beautiful. Every night my family looks out at the sunset in awe. We enjoy the beauty together whether we run outside to see it or are having a family dinner or outing. My dog would often come out on the deck to join us. She completes the picture, as she's outside when we are. When we go out on the boat to the beach it is relaxing, almost therapeutic, shown in and a place of enjoyment and bonding.The final aspects of my salt life are fishing and going out on the kayaks or paddleboard with friends and family. I've fished since I could remember, my first fishing pole being a pink, tweedy bird pole, and it's another way my family comes together and bonds. Or, when needing something to do, without the time to fish, we will take out the kayaks down the canal to the bay. All these parts of this life have a deeper importance than in parts, separate. They come together to form my life, a beautiful, fun, family oriented life, that I will forever be grateful for.
